Solution for 5x-y+150=180 equation:


Simplifying
5x + -1y + 150 = 180

Reorder the terms:
150 + 5x + -1y = 180

Solving
150 + 5x + -1y = 180

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-150' to each side of the equation.
150 + 5x + -150 + -1y = 180 + -150

Reorder the terms:
150 + -150 + 5x + -1y = 180 + -150

Combine like terms: 150 + -150 = 0
0 + 5x + -1y = 180 + -150
5x + -1y = 180 + -150

Combine like terms: 180 + -150 = 30
5x + -1y = 30

Add 'y' to each side of the equation.
5x + -1y + y = 30 + y

Combine like terms: -1y + y = 0
5x + 0 = 30 + y
5x = 30 + y

Divide each side by '5'.
x = 6 + 0.2y

Simplifying
x = 6 + 0.2y
